NIH | National Cancer Institute | NCI Wiki  

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

EVS Discussion


SYSTEMS
Systems

Discussion Points:

  • Status of migration on new QA tier.
    • Archive old server - ticket created
Chuck to create ticket
    • ?
  • Stage migration status - status?
    • Not yet started
  • Systems new vendors
    • Semantics URL to be applied to Stage tier for EVS Explorer- handed to Cuong, still open
    • When was this created? - Jan 2023?
    • New procedure - all tickets tracked on spreadsheet created by Mark
    • Java dates - ticket entered by Mark to discuss timelines

      Decision Points:


      LEXEVS UPDATES

      LexEVS Sprint Status


      Current Sprint - Sprint 205 (Feb 28 - Mar 13

      LEXEVS UPDATES

      LexEVS Sprint Status

      Current Sprint - Sprint 204 (Feb 13 - Feb 27 2023)

      16X237 Agile Development - Sprint Status#16X237AgileDevelopmentSprintStatus-Sprint204Sprint205
      • To meet soon to discuss ADO vs Jira reporting
        • Ticket in for Snehal to have access to Jira
          • Kevin Burns added Snehal today
          • Snehal waiting for contact
        • Add column to report table for start date of task
      • LexEVS CTS2 Service Spring 5 - on Prod
      • Report Exporter Spring 5 - on Prod
        • report table for start date of task
      • Vue3 Updates for Report Exporter nearing completion
      • Working on updating browser for Spring 5 - on dev
      • About 75% 95% work on vulnerabilities in LexEVS
        • CTS2 to follow
      Future Planning

      Discussion Points:

       Planning for Mayo team in the coming fiscal year:

      • Java 8 migration to 11
        • EOL Sep '23
          • Corretta Java8 extends through 2026.
        • Waiting for info on migration deadlines
        • Implications for Tomcat containers
        • JREs available on servers
          • New VMs will be created to support
      • EVS Compare
      Technical Debt remediation

      LexEVS Code Debt Refactoring

      • Code inventory for Java migration
        • Work begun on implementation
        • Need risk assessment of the work - what is the risk of NOT doing things
      • Vulnerable dependencies
        • Work on lexevs nearing completion
        • CTS2 next up
        Vulnerable dependencies
      • Java 8 to 11
        • To discuss next week with Cuong
      • Other dependencies

      CTS2 Mapping/URI Resolver

      Discussion Points:

      Decision Points:

      caDSR Query

      Discussion Points:

      Statistics Dashboard

      Discussion Points: 

      • Google analytics - Retiring GA and going to GA4
        • May need to only update GA, not applications. 
          • Need further experimentation, documentation
          • Per Kim - looks like scripts need to be updated from GA3 to GA4
            • Double check all parties notified
        • No analytics being collected by EVS Explore
        • Add to Report Exporter and EVS Compare
          • EVS Exporter working - check for ticket
          • Create token for EVS Compare - though it is not ready to gather yet
      • Sumo Logic issues
        • Feedback requested and sentMetrics report due this week

      Decision Points:

      Comparison/Mapping Tool

      Discussion Points:

      Decision Points:

      EVS transition to virtual machines

      Discussion Points:

      • Server Migration 2021
        • QA2
          • QA 1 retirement
        • Stage 
          • Instance of VM instantiated. Needs configuration. 
          • Blocker: Waiting to hear from Systems on what is needed to progress, if they have configuration information.
          • Followed by Prod then DataQA
        • Need to improve accountability and communications
        • Subsumed by Java 11 migration?
          • Discuss with Cuong

      Decision Points:

      Report Exporter

      Discussion Points:

      • Tomcat and Spring Vulnerability noted on the Report Exporter
        • Deployed on Prod
      • Working on update to Vue3 (JavaScript Framework). EVSREPEXP-451
        • Due: Mar 10 (end of sprint 205); on week 14 of estimated 16
        • master ticket: EVSREPEXP-442 - Migrate Vue.js version from 2.0 to 3.0
        • Description
          • On Dev and being regression tested
          • Working on rebuilding

            1. Select Concept Codes for Entity Export - 75% 80% complete
            2. Select Properties - 80% complete90% complete
            3. Formatted export - 100%
      • GA3 to GA4 migration
      • Vulnerable dependencies

      Decision Points:

      AWS Cloud to be in Separate Account

      Discussion Points

      • No Response as of yetFrozen

      Decision Points:

      Team Absences


      Mayo Team - 

      MSC -

      Leidos - 

      Systems - 


      EVS SERVICE AND ARCHITECTURE GROUP UPDATES
      EVS Service and Architecture Group

      Discussion Points:

      • Remote API and URI Resolver retirement
        • Looking at 3 months after announcement - April timeframe June?
        • Need an announcement sent out ahead of time
          • Announcement sent out with NCIt release
          • Need to test API URLs, lexevsapi seems to have disappearedTest of APIs shows lexevsapi65 working, lexevsapi not. No action needed.

      Decision Points:


      DATA UPDATES
      Data

      Discussion Points: 

      • Processing for 23.02d in progress.- actively debugging issue with value set loading
      • QA to be discussed Thursday morningQA issues with special characters and carriage returns

      Decision Points:


      BROWSER UPDATES

      Browser

      Discussion Points:

      • Nothing this weekKim is monitoring and responding to issues with value set loading

      Decision Points: 


      QA UPDATES

      QA

      Discussion Points:  (see chart)

      • Completed Stage testing on EVSExplorer and EVS Rest API
      • Software deployed to Prod but indexes need to complete before testing.
      • completed reg EVS Rest API on Prod
      • Completed data review
      • 1.7 enterprise release completed on Rest API and Explorer on QA
      • Now on Stage - needs review
      • Release to Prod will require downtime

      Decision Points: 



      TERMINOLOGIES LIFECYCLE REPORT

      Terminology Updates and Schedule 

      Discussion Points: 

      Decision Points: 

      Mark Benson TPM UpdateWe're tracking Service tickets in a spreadsheet (in Sharepoint) to better see how long tickets are taking to get resolved.

      The Link has been shared, if there are any issues accessing, please let Mark know.

      Spreadsheet: EVS Service Tickets.xlsx

      ...

      Technical Debt Related Update

      Estimated Effort

      Start Date

      Complete Date

      Status

      ADO Ticket

      Code Inventory4 days12/20/221/30/23Code Inventory4 daysComplete2037998
      Lexevs - update "easy" jars2 days1/31/232/13/23Complete2111723
      Update ddlutils - research and design3 days2/2/232/15/23Complete2122958
      Update ddltils - implementations10 daysIn Progress2/15/233/8/23Complete2141127
      Lexevs Unit testing2 days3/8/2023
      In Progress2141156
      CTS2 lexevs-service vulnerability update2 days


      2141189
      CTS2 unit testing2 days


      2141198
      QA Lexevs / CTS2

      3 days




      2141217
      Repair QA issues2 days



      Deployment Lexevs / CTS25 days (elapsed)


      2141227
      Update LexEVS to Java 11 - research and design4 days


      2152899
      LexEVS Java 11 implementation5 days


      2152917
      lucene 9 - research and design8 days


      2145025
      lucene 9 - implementation15 days


      2145027
      LexEVS Java 11 unit testing3 days


      2152921
      CTS2 lexevs-service Java 11 - research and design 3 days


      2152928
      CTS2 lexevs-service Java 11 implementation3 days


      2152932
      CTS2 unit testing2 days


      2152941
      QA Lexevs / CTS2

      3 days




      2152945
      Repair QA issues2 days


      2153023
      Update Jenkins1 day


      2152947
      Deployment Lexevs / CTS210 days (elapsed)


      2152950
      lexevs-service-rest-docs vulnerability update design2 days



      lexevs-service-rest-docs vulnerability implementation4 days



      lexevs-service-rest-docs unit testing1 day



      lexevs-service-rest-docs QA

      1 day





      lexevs-service-rest-docs deployment4 days (elapsed)



      lexevs-service-rest-docs Java 11 design

      2 days





      lexevs-service-rest-docs Java 11 implementation3 days



      lexevs-service-rest-docs unit testing1 day



      lexevs-service-rest-docs QA

      1 day





      lexevs-system-test design4 days



      lexevs-system-test implementation6 days



      lexevs remaining dependency updates - design10 days



      lexevs remaining dependency updates - implementation20 days



      CTS2 remaining dependency updates - design1 day



      CTS2 remaining dependency updates - implementation3 days



      Unit testing2 days



      QA2 days



      Deployment5 days (elapsed)



      Total Effort (Approximately)104 days



      ...